Phase Seven: Sports Nutrition Education
The need for the IFPA Certified PFT to provide honest and accurate sports nutrition to educate the client is critical. Most people are confused by what’s healthy to eat and what’s not. The marketing hype, conflicting research and unscrupulous food and supplement manufacturers only add to the confusion and frustration. Since the client will be performing exercise that increases in frequency, intensity, time, type, and volume, they will need education in Sports Nutrition. Sports Nutrition Science meets the nutritional needs of a client while performing exercise activity, and provides specific KSAs to maximize performance, recovery, and adaptation. This is essential regardless of the client’s level: beginner to advanced athlete or patient with pre-disease, disability, or dysfunction up to and including patients with advanced degrees of disease.
